    I suspect it is just "in the price bracket". A neighbour had his up for over a year and then just gave up. A friend getting divorced had the ex home up for nearly 2 years before it sold. Both were lovely properties in a price bracket with lots of other lovely properties and both were houses you had to want as opposed to buying because in a school catchment area or whatever.
    Another friend sold hers in 3 days by putting it all over faceache and getting her friends to do the same - but - hers was in a great school catchment area ....
